Medical conditions like urinary tract infections, overactive bladder, or diabetes can also cause frequent urination.
Frequent urination can be influenced by fluid intake, diet, and health. To reduce the urge, avoid bladder irritants, do pelvic floor exercises, and stay hydrated moderately. Consult a healthcare professional if frequent urination is accompanied by pain. Training your bladder with Kegel exercises and "double voiding" can help improve muscle tone and reduce the urge to pee.
